Starting a home cleaning service can be a great way to make extra money, but it's important to approach it with a business mindset. Here are some steps you can take to start your own home cleaning service:

Research your local market: Find out what other cleaning services are available in your area, what they charge, and what services they offer. This will help you determine what you can offer that is unique and competitive.

Determine your services and pricing: Decide what services you will offer and how much you will charge for each service. You can consider charging by the hour, by the job, or by a flat fee.

Set up your business: Register your business, obtain any necessary licenses and insurance, and set up a separate bank account for your business finances.

Advertise your services: Spread the word about your cleaning service through word of mouth, social media, and local advertising. Consider offering promotional discounts for your first few clients to help build your customer base.

Build a schedule and routine: Establish a regular schedule for cleaning and stick to it. Develop a routine that ensures your clients receive a consistent level of service each time.

Deliver quality service: Ensure that you provide high-quality cleaning services to your clients, and go the extra mile to exceed their expectations. This will help you build a loyal customer base and get positive referrals.

Invest in the right equipment: Purchase high-quality cleaning equipment and supplies to ensure that you can provide effective and efficient cleaning services. This may include a vacuum cleaner, cleaning solutions, mops, and other necessary tools.

Starting a home cleaning service can be a rewarding and lucrative business opportunity. By following these tips and maintaining a high level of professionalism and quality service, you can build a successful cleaning business that generates a steady income stream.

Certainly, here are a few more tips for starting a home cleaning service:

Network with other local businesses: Consider partnering with other local businesses, such as real estate agents or interior designers, to offer your services to their clients. This can help you gain new clients and build relationships in your community.

Stay organized: Keep track of your clients' schedules, preferences, and feedback in a organized manner. This will help you provide personalized service and ensure that you're meeting their needs.

Stay up-to-date with industry trends: Stay informed about industry trends and new cleaning techniques to ensure that you're providing the best service possible. Consider attending industry events or subscribing to industry publications to stay informed.

Build a website: Establishing an online presence for your business can help you reach a wider audience as well as maximizing your income.
